Overview

An auxiliary processing system is a secondary setup designed to augment primary industrial operations. These systems are pivotal in automating repetitive tasks, reducing human error, and improving throughput in manufacturing environments. They are widely adopted in sectors such as automotive assembly, electronics manufacturing, and food processing. Auxiliary systems can range from simple conveyors to advanced robotic arms equipped with sensors. Their flexibility allows customization to meet specific production needs, making them indispensable in modern industrial workflows.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ical auxiliary processing system comprises modules for material handling, sorting, inspection, or packaging. For instance, a conveyor-based system transports components between stations, while robotic arms perform precise assembly tasks. Sensors and control units ensure synchronization with primary machinery. These systems often integrate programmable logic controllers (PLCs) or IoT-enabled devices for real-time monitoring. The working principle revolves around seamless coordination with the main production line, minimizing downtime and maximizing output.

Key Features

Modularity is a standout feature, allowing businesses to scale or reconfigure systems as needed. Precision and repeatability are critical for tasks like quality inspection or micro-assembly. Many systems also offer energy-efficient designs to reduce operational costs. Automation compatibility is another advantage, enabling integration with Industry 4.0 frameworks. Features like remote diagnostics and predictive maintenance further enhance reliability, making these systems future-proof investments.

Application Areas

In automotive manufacturing, auxiliary systems handle part sorting and welding assistance. Electronics factories use them for PCB assembly and testing. The food industry relies on these systems for packaging and labeling. Other applications include pharmaceuticals (blister packaging) and logistics (warehouse automation). Their versatility ensures relevance across diverse industrial sectors, often tailored to niche requirements.

Maintenance and Precautions

Routine maintenance includes lubrication of moving parts, sensor calibration, and software updates. Operators should be trained to identify wear-and-tear signs, such as unusual noises or delays in response times. Precautions include ensuring compatibility with existing machinery and adhering to safety protocols during installation. Dust and moisture protection may be necessary for systems deployed in harsh environments.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ring auxiliary processing systems, evaluate integration capabilities with current infrastructure. Request demos or case studies from suppliers to gauge performance. Scalability is crucial—opt for systems that can adapt to future production demands. Consider total cost of ownership, including maintenance and training expenses. Partner with vendors offering robust after-sales support and warranties. For reference, mid-range systems typically cost $20,000–$30,000, while high-end solutions may exceed $50,000.
